Role Summary/Purpose:
Program Leaderwill lead cross-functional transformation programs supporting Technology and Operations initiatives. This role is accountable for end-to-end program delivery and for ensuring all initiatives align to enterprise strategy and deliver measurable business outcomes.
Key responsibilities include partnering with senior leaders and stakeholders to define program vision, execution strategy, and an outcomes-based roadmap; prioritizing initiatives based on ROI, value, and capacity; and aligning teams to execute effectively. The role will manage dependencies and delivery across Agile Release Trains (ARTs) and multiple workstreams, coordinating the development of new features and capabilities that enhance servicing functions and support Synchrony99s client partners.
Program Leader will drive process and delivery improvements to increase speed-to-market, strengthen cross-team collaboration, and enable consistent, high-quality execution. This role will work closely with stakeholders to deliver against the agreed vision and roadmap, foster innovation, and lead agile teams in partnership with other technology and business teams across the enterprise.
Essential Responsibilities:
Lead large-scale, enterprise Agile initiatives using Scaled Agile Framework (SAFe) methodologies.
Lead, manage, and direct cross-functional technology and business resources across the full Agile delivery lifecycle.
Coordinate delivery and collaboration across ARTs, other SIs, external dependency teams, and third-party partners aligned to program commitments.
Develop and execute program plans; communicate status, milestones, risks, and issues to business and technology leadership; drive timely escalation and resolution.
Identify, manage, and mitigate risks; manage cross-ART dependencies, sequencing, and prioritization to ensure on-time delivery.
Own and manage the overall program budget, including forecasting and financial governance.
Partner closely with key stakeholders to ensure alignment between strategy, roadmap, and execution.
Coach leaders and teams on Lean-Agile principles, practices, and mindset to improve delivery outcomes and team effectiveness.
Establish an effective communications strategy; standardize delivery practices and processes across TechOps ARTs.
Drive continuous improvement by assessing ART agility/maturity and implementing measurable improvements.
Partner with ART leadership and the Office of Agile to define, streamline, andstandardize metrics, dashboards, and reporting for the TechOps workstream.
Evangelize AI adoption across Operations; identify, prioritize, and build a pipeline of AI use cases to deliver measurable transformation outcomes.
Lead modernization of the Operations footprint by streamlining processes/controls and scaling automation to improve speed, quality, and cost-to-serve.
Perform other duties and/or special projects as assigned
